Big Lebowski star Jeff Bridges has been diagnosed with lymphoma, it emerged last night. The actor made an announcement on Twitter to explain that he is now starting treatment for the disease, which affects around a million people in the US at any one time. "Although it is a serious disease, I feel fortunate that I have a great team of doctors and the prognosis is good," he wrote.

Lymphoma is a form of cancer which affects white blood cells, leading them to build up in the body and cause painful swelling. It can make the immune system function less effectively, but there are many different variants, some much more dangerous than others. Most cases of lymphoma respond well to treatment.

Reflecting on his illness, Bridges expressed his gratitude for the love and support of his family and friends. He also used the opportunity to encourage his fellow citizens to vote in the upcoming US election.
